Philip J. Wilson - Principal

Phil attended Spartanburg Methodist College and studied Business Mangement. Afterward, he joined the family jewelry business and
oversaw the retail stores. Phil later joined the wholesale division, which manufactured for NASCAR.
Phil's first development began in 1989 after the family business sold. His first development was a 40-acre single family
residential subdivision called Ricelan Springs in Greenville, SC. He then redeveloped several downtown office buildings, the most
notable being Ivey Square, a former department store, which is now a mix of office and retail. Ivey Square was featured in the
New York Times Real Estate Section in December 1995. In 1998, Phil and Neil founded RealtyLink, LLC to exclusively develop and
represent restaurant and retail clients.
